Blockchain ki Baat Nadcab Ke Sath

Discover blockchain with ease in our user-friendly podcast series, "Blockchain Ki Baat Nadcab Ke Saath"

Confidential Transaction Token Development for Privacy || EP 85

Nadcab Labs

Confidential Transaction Token Development for Privacy || EP 85

Blockchain technology has gained immense popularity due to its transparency, security, and decentralization. However, the openness of traditional blockchain networks often raises concerns about privacy. While every transaction is visible on the ledger, there are cases where users and businesses need confidentiality, especially when dealing with sensitive financial data. Confidential Transaction Tokens have emerged as a solution to these concerns, offering privacy-focused transactions while preserving the security and integrity of blockchain systems.

What are Confidential Transaction Tokens?

Confidential Transaction Tokens are a type of cryptocurrency designed to enhance privacy on the blockchain by concealing key transaction details. While standard blockchain transactions expose information such as sender addresses, recipient addresses, and transaction amounts, confidential tokens ensure that these details remain private.

Confidential transactions work by using advanced cryptographic methods, such as zero-knowledge proofs and Pedersen Commitments, to hide transaction data. With these technologies, transaction amounts are encrypted, and only the sender and receiver know the specifics. This adds an essential layer of privacy, making these tokens highly valuable in industries requiring confidentiality.

Core Features of Confidential Transaction Tokens

Confidential transaction tokens bring several key features to the table that distinguish them from traditional blockchain tokens

  • Transaction Privacy:- Confidential tokens obscure transaction amounts and identities, ensuring that unauthorized parties cannot view sensitive details.

  • Cryptographic Security:- These tokens leverage cryptographic techniques like Ring Signatures and Bulletproofs to validate transactions without exposing private information.

  • Blockchain Integrity:- Although transaction details are hidden, the blockchain’s public ledger is still able to verify and validate transactions, ensuring that the system remains decentralized and secure.

  • Scalability:- Confidential transaction protocols, such as Bulletproofs, are designed to ensure minimal computational overhead, meaning that large-scale use of these tokens remains feasible.

  • Interoperability:- Confidential tokens can often integrate with existing blockchain protocols, making them adaptable to various blockchain ecosystems.

Step-by-Step Guide to Developing Confidential Transaction Tokens

Developing confidential transaction tokens involves several steps, from understanding the cryptographic frameworks to implementing privacy protocols within a blockchain system.

  • Choose a Blockchain Platform:- The first step is to select a blockchain that supports confidential transactions, such as Monero, Zcash, or Ethereum with privacy extensions. Each blockchain has its own privacy protocol, so developers need to choose one based on specific use cases and technical requirements.

  • Understand Cryptographic Techniques:- Confidential tokens depend heavily on cryptographic methods such as Pedersen Commitments (to hide transaction values), Range Proofs (to validate transactions), and Ring Signatures (to ensure anonymity). Developers should have a strong understanding of these methods before proceeding.

  • Set Up Privacy Protocols:- Implementing privacy features, such as Bulletproofs or zk-SNARKs, ensures that transaction data remains private. This involves configuring smart contracts or blockchain logic to process encrypted data while maintaining the accuracy of transaction validation.

  • Ensuring Security:- Privacy alone isn’t enough—security is crucial. Developers must ensure that the network is protected from potential attacks that could compromise the anonymity of the transactions.

  • Develop and Test Smart Contracts:- If you are developing on Ethereum or another smart contract platform, write and test contracts that enable confidential transactions. These contracts should securely handle encrypted data while interacting with the blockchain.

  • Integrate Wallet Solutions:- Ensure that the developed confidential transaction tokens can be stored and managed using privacy-focused cryptocurrency wallets that support confidential transaction protocols.

  • Audit and Test Security:- Since confidential transactions involve sensitive data, it’s crucial to rigorously test the security of the system. This includes performing audits on cryptographic methods and ensuring that transaction data remains confidential and secure from attacks.

Security Protocols in Confidential Transactions

Security is paramount in confidential transaction systems. Various protocols ensure that transactions are valid, even when their details are hidden.

  • Pedersen Commitments:- A cryptographic technique that hides transaction amounts while allowing verification. It ensures that the sum of inputs equals the sum of outputs without revealing the specific amounts.

  • Ring Signatures:- This technique allows a user to sign a transaction without revealing their identity by mixing their signature with a group of potential signers. This maintains anonymity while ensuring authenticity.

  • Zero-Knowledge Proofs (ZKP):- A ZKP allows one party to prove to another that a statement is true without revealing any information beyond the fact that the statement is true. In confidential transactions, this can be used to prove a transaction's validity without revealing its details.

  • Bulletproofs:- A highly efficient form of range proof, Bulletproofs allow for verifying encrypted transaction amounts without revealing the actual amounts. This enhances both privacy and scalability.

Confidential Transaction Tokens in the Real World

Confidential transaction tokens are becoming increasingly relevant in the real world.

  • Financial Services:- Banks and financial institutions dealing with private customer data can use confidential tokens to enhance privacy in transactions without sacrificing blockchain’s decentralized nature.

  • Healthcare:- In industries like healthcare, where sensitive patient data is involved, confidential transaction tokens can be employed to protect patient records while allowing authorized parties to perform necessary operations.

  • Supply Chain Management:- Companies in the supply chain can use confidential tokens to keep transactional information, such as pricing and volume details, private while verifying the authenticity and integrity of goods.

  • Government and Defense:- For government agencies, especially those involved in confidential operations or defense, using confidential transaction tokens ensures secure and private transactions on blockchain networks.

Benefits of Confidential Transaction Tokens for Businesses and Users

Confidential transaction tokens provide substantial benefits for both businesses and individual users:-

  • Enhanced Privacy:- By hiding transaction details, confidential tokens protect sensitive financial and personal information.

  • Regulatory Compliance:- These tokens can help businesses comply with data privacy regulations, such as the GDPR in Europe, by protecting customer data.

  • Lower Fraud Risk:- With confidential transaction tokens, it becomes harder for malicious actors to exploit transaction data, reducing the risk of fraud and financial crimes.

  • Improved Trust:- Users gain confidence knowing that their financial information is secure, fostering trust between businesses and their clients.

Integrating Confidential Transaction Tokens into Existing Systems

Integrating confidential transaction tokens into existing blockchain systems requires some adaptation but is feasible with the right approach:

  • Modifying Smart Contracts:-If an organization is already using blockchain, integrating confidential transaction protocols into their existing smart contracts Development is the first step. This ensures that the privacy features are available for transactions across their system.

  • Adopting Privacy-Oriented Wallets:- Confidential transaction tokens require wallets capable of handling privacy features. Businesses will need to ensure that these wallets are available and easily accessible for users.

  • Training and Development:- Employees and developers within the organization will need training to understand how confidential transactions work and how they can maintain privacy across the system.

  • Compliance and Security Audits:- When integrating confidential tokens, organizations must conduct thorough audits to ensure that all privacy and security protocols are correctly implemented and that the system remains compliant with relevant regulations.

Looking for development or collabration?

Unlock the full potential of blockchain technology
and joint knowledge by requesting a price or calling us today.

Head Office
  • Pratapgarh Rd, Barrister Mullah Colony, MNNIT Allahabad Campus, Teliarganj, Prayagraj, Uttar Pradesh 211002
Hyderabad Office
  • 3rd Floor, Oyster Complex, Greenlands Road, Somajiguda, Begumpet, Hyderabad, PIN: 500016, Telangana, India
New Delhi Office
  • A24, A Block, Sec-16 Noida 201301, Uttar Pradesh, India
London Office
  • 23 New Drum Street London E1 7AY
Region:
International
India